A balance board is also known as a «swing board» that kids usually use. It is a curved board that provides a good sense of balance and trains coordination, concentration, and fine motor skills. It is a gaming and sports device simultaneously and can be used in many ways.

When a kid stands on a balance board, special attention is paid to the legs, pelvis, and back muscles. There are different types of products for various little users. For instance, there are round and extra-long balancing boards. Parents can choose any board for their child, depending on the physical capabilities and age of the child.

How to buy a balance board

Children can significantly benefit from regular exercise with a balance board. It trains not only balance but also coordination, concentration, and fine motor skills. Since, among other things, the muscles of the legs, pelvis, and back are involved, this fitness equipment is also used in therapy.

Nevertheless, not all models are suitable for little kids, so when buying, there are some essential criteria to consider:

  • Extra-long balancing boards. Children usually get along better with elongated, curved balance boards than with round panels, as balance only needs to be maintained in two directions. The size of the board should match the length of the leg so that the legs can be placed on the outer edges.
  • Balance pads are usually inflatable, which means that instability and, therefore, difficulty can be measured.
  • Round balance boards are much more complicated and suitable for older kids, as a balance must be maintained in all directions. However, with a bit of practice, toddlers can do the job as well.
  • Material. Whether a balance board made of wood, plastic, or rubber is used makes little difference to solving the balancing problem. Nevertheless, wood models give more sensation, which many little athletes prefer.
  • More important than just the feel of the board is that the surface provides a secure hold — for example, this is achieved with grooves or ridges. To protect the kid from slipping, it is also recommended to use anti-slip balancing boards on the underside.

What about the benefits

As mentioned, balance boards promote stability and a sense of balance. Not only that, motor skills, excellent motor skills, and coordination can benefit from it.

It takes a lot of attention to keep the balance board to work. The ability to concentrate is also trained. Focusing on one thing has been shown to reduce stress in children.
